The Rwanda Devolopmnet Board(RDB) has organized Gala Dinner to fund raise money aimed at increasing the safety and well being of crested cranes and mountain gorillas.

Belise Kaliza told media that the money collected will serve in conserving both crested cranes and gorillas

The Gala Dinner took place on Saturday last week and was attended by various dignitaries such EU Amb Micheal Ryan, RDB’s managing director Francis Gatare, private sector members, among others.

The Nigerian superstar WizKid was also at the ceremony and has contributed to the fund raising activity as he bought expensive items to bring home.

The RDB’s project is called  ‘Mountain Gorilla Skeletal Project’ and is aimed at protecting ecosystems including crested cranes and mountain gorillas.

The project will also help in building and care-taking the eco-lodge house in Akagera National Park.

Participants bought other  issues such as air plane traveling tickets for the ones willing to have a rest prestigious hotels such Radsson Blue hotel in Nairobi and in Dubai and elsewhere.

The Nigerian singer WizKid bought two items worthy $2000 and was rewarded to have a stay in Nyungwe Loge and fly over the skies of Rwanda in a helicopter.

This is a means to use his popularity in promoting Rwandan tourism industry, as Belise Kaliza in charge of ecosystems management in RDB highlighted.

She added that amount collected from selling the items in the Gala Dinner is equal to 10  million Rwf and this amount will be added to the one collected from the selling of entrance tickets to the gala as one ticket was worthy  $120 per person and $1000 per ten person on a table.

The year’s 12 Kwita Izina event is scheduled to take place on 2nd  next month and is themed ‘conservation is life’.

Participants fro allover the world will convene in Musanze district, Northern province to celebrate the baby gorilla naming ceremony that aims at conserving this precious species.
